Youth Congress leader allegedly raped

Morena: A Madhya Pradesh Youth Congress leader who went to Patna as an observer for the National Students' Union of India (NSUI) elections was allegedly taken captive and repeatedly raped by two persons at Ranchi in Jharkhand, police said on Wednesday. The victim on Wednesday lodged an FIR against the duo , they said.

According to the police complaint, the victim went to Patna after she was made the party's observer for the NSUI elections there, where she met Devendra Sharma, a resident of Morena, who introduced her to another leader Shamsher Alam. The duo, on the pretext of giving her a big post in Congress Sewa Dal took her to Ranchi where they allegedly took her into captivity and sexually abused her, the complaint said.
